Returning to Jazz

We had an early Valentine's day celebration on Saturday and went to see Stacey Kent in concert. I've been listening to her for 7 years and have been checking her tour schedule and nothing has ever aligned with mine -so I was thrilled to finally see her live. She has the most amazing quality and control to her voice that she can whisper sing clearly. (Does that even make sense? Probably not.) Anyway, I'm crazy for her Bossa Nova and french music and lucky me, her new album is entirely in French: Raconte-moi.

All this is my latest return to jazz music and Pandora is introducing me to many more great ones. Of course there are my favorite classics like Diana Krall, Eva Cassidy and Norah Jones... but also check out Melody Gardot... she's a new one for me. Who are your favorites I need to check out?
